WebMinimum Total Credit Hours and Grade Point Average. A minimum of 120 credit hours with an overall average of C (2.00) or better is required for graduation. Upper-Level Coursework. A minimum of 48 hours of upper-level (courses numbered 300-499 and 3000-4999) coursework must be completed by each student. Pass/Fail Course Limit for Degree
